Effect of MgO-Bearing Additive on Metallurgical Property of Pellets

  The caustic calcined magnesite is used as an additive to produce oxidized pellet.The charterers of caustic calcined magnesite are analyzed.The effects of its addition on metallurgical properties are also investigated including compressive strength (CS),the low-temperature reduction degradation index (RDI),and the reduction swelling index (RSI).It is found that the caustic calcined magnesite roasted at 850°C demonstrates better grindability,larger specific surface area,and higher reactive.The results shown that: 1) the addition of caustic calcined magnesite can improve the quality of the pellets.With the addition of caustic calcined magnesite content increases,the RDI and RSI of pellets decrease significantly; 2) when the content of caustic calcined magnesite is less than 2.0% in pellets,the CS is lowered slightly,but still over 2689N/pellet,which can meet the requirement of blast furnace process.
